Output 8ebb5866b6e4c9db3f03a84cc98633db246492cc6f4d66aaa7e89abda8cfcf25:587

value
10746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57025238e23a22dee0b753f0cd06eeaa64eed4e9 OP_EQUAL
address
39d5VWcm9UtGbae4CnzcwqV6YBnyDYhDKH
transaction
8ebb5866b6e4c9db3f03a84cc98633db246492cc6f4d66aaa7e89abda8cfcf25
confirmations
464484
spent
true